Spring Cleaning: A Guide to Tackle Every Room

As the seasons shift, it's the perfect moment to give your home a thorough cleaning. Seasonal cleaning isn't just about making things sparkle; it's about revitalizing your living space and setting the stage for a pleasant new season.

Start by creating a plan to structure your cleaning efforts. Break down each room into smaller chores, and address one area at a time. This avoids feeling overwhelmed and allows you to gradually make progress.

Here's a guide for seasonal cleaning in each room:

* **Kitchen:**

Disinfect counters, sinks, appliances, and cabinets.

Vacuum floors and look into a grout solution for extra sparkle.

* **Bathroom:**

Scrub tubs, showers, toilets, and sinks. Don't forget to disinfect mirrors and light fixtures.

Launder shower drapes.

* **Bedrooms:**

Swap out bed linens, wash pillows, and vacuum carpets and rugs.

Organize closets and drawers, discarding unused items.

* **Living Room:**

Wipe down furniture, shelves, and electronics.

Vacuum floors thoroughly, paying attention to corners and under items.

By following these simple tips, you can make seasonal cleaning a more manageable task. Remember to rest as needed and appreciate the satisfaction of a clean and refreshed home!

Conquer Your Home's Care with This Seasonal Cleaning Schedule

Springtime is peeking with life, and that means it's time to refresh your home quarters. A seasonal cleaning schedule acts as a guide to keeping your dwelling sparkling across the year.

This schedule isn't about tackling every duty at once, it's about spreading your cleaning efforts strategically. By directing on specific areas each season, you can preserve a consistently clean and organized home.

Let's examine how to create a seasonal cleaning schedule that fits your needs.

* **Spring:** Embrace the season with a deep clean. Wash windows, dust baseboards, and diligently clean carpets and rugs.

* **Summer:** Prioritize on outdoor spaces. Tame the patio, clean the grill, and tend to your garden.

* **Fall:** As leaves change, prepare for colder weather. Clean gutters, examine fireplaces, and store summer gear.

* **Winter:** Reduce dust buildup by vacuuming regularly. Examine heating systems and swap air filters.

Proactive Home Maintenance: A Complete Guide

Embarking on the journey of homeownership is both exciting and responsibility-filled. While you savor the joy of creating memories in your new space, it's essential to remember that a house isn't just about aesthetics; it requires consistent care and attention. Overlooking routine maintenance can lead to costly repairs down the path, jeopardizing both your home's value and your peace of mind. That's why implementing a systematic approach to preventative home maintenance is paramount.

  • Initiate with a visual inspection: Walk through your dwelling regularly, paying attention to any signs of wear and tear. This includes checking for cracks in walls or foundations, leaks in pipes or faucets, and loose shingles on the roof.
  • Organize regular maintenance tasks based on manufacturer recommendations and seasonal changes. For example, checking your HVAC system twice a year can help prevent major breakdowns.
  • Allocate in quality tools and materials to ensure effective repairs and maintenance. Remember, precaution is always cheaper than cure.

Develop a checklist of essential tasks to keep track of your home maintenance schedule. You can find numerous templates online or create your own based on your specific needs.
